It also adds … WebJan 30, 2024 · Warm two to three tablespoons of sunflower oil and apply thoroughly to the scalp and hair. Place a shower cap over the hair and leave it on for 45 minutes to an hour. You can also use a warm towel to wrap your hair. Wash as usual. Anti-Frizz Drops: Sunflower can help moisturize hair and prevent frizz.

"Because of … florist new tripoli paWebImportant differences between Sunflower oil and Grape seed oil Sunflower oil has more Vitamin E , and Monounsaturated Fat, however Grape seed oil has more Polyunsaturated fat. Sunflower oil's daily need coverage for Vitamin E is 82% more.
